Matrix Service Issues Guidance for the Fiscal Year 2009 and Reaffirms Guidance for the Fiscal Year 2008

TULSA, Okla., June 26 PRNewswire-FirstCall — Matrix Service Co. (Nasdaq: MTRX), a leading industrial services company, today issued guidance for fiscal year 2009. The Company expects that revenues will be between $800 million and $850 million for the fiscal year ending May 31, 2009. With strong operating results expected in both the Construction Services and Repair and Maintenance Services segments, the Company expects to achieve earnings in fiscal 2009 in the range of $1.35 per fully diluted share to $1.60 per fully diluted share.

Michael J. Bradley, president and chief executive officer of Matrix Service Company, said, "We are pleased with our accomplishments in the past year and are maintaining the range of financial guidance previously issued for fiscal 2008. While we expect to see the strong demand for our core services in the energy market continue into fiscal year 2009, we will also be focused on diversifying our service offerings and to expand our geographic footprint within the energy and industrial markets."

Bradley added, "We believe that Matrix Service is well positioned to build upon its recent growth trends and achieve the revenue and earnings targets established for fiscal 2009. To support the anticipated growth in fiscal 2009 and beyond, the Company expects to spend approximately $25 million for capital expenditures in fiscal 2009 and expects SG&A to be in the range of 5.5% to 6.0% of revenue."

About Matrix Service Company

Matrix Service Company provides general industrial construction and repair and maintenance services principally to the petroleum, petrochemical, power, bulk storage terminal, pipeline and industrial gas industries.

The Company is headquartered in Tulsa, Oklahoma, with regional operating facilities located in Oklahoma, Texas, California, Michigan, Pennsylvania, Illinois, Washington, and Delaware in the U.S. and Canada.
